Electric Shift
FE = Four Wheel Drive / Electric Shift
FM = Four Wheel Drive / Manual Shift
TE = Two Wheel Drive / Electric Shift
TM = Two Wheel Drive / Manual Shift

For a Honda Rancher 4x4 ES, it's recommended to use an ATV-specific oil that meets the JASO MA or MA2 specifications. A common choice is a 10W-40 synthetic or conventional oil, depending on your climate and personal preference. Always refer to the owner's manual for the manufacturer's recommendations on oil type and change intervals to ensure optimal performance and longevity of your ATV.

The shifting sensor on a Honda Rancher 420 is located on the lower, back side of the motor, to the left of the reverse switch. You must remove the skid plate to access it.
